Managed Instance Vulnerability Assessments - Delete
Usuwa ocenę luk w zabezpieczeniach wystąpienia zarządzanego.
DELETE https://management.azure.com/subscriptions/{subscriptionId}/resourceGroups/{resourceGroupName}/providers/Microsoft.Sql/managedInstances/{managedInstanceName}/vulnerabilityAssessments/default?api-version=2021-11-01
Parametry identyfikatora URI
Nazwa |
W |
Wymagane |
Typ |
Opis |
managedInstanceName
|
path |
True
|
string
|
Nazwa wystąpienia zarządzanego, dla którego zdefiniowano ocenę luk w zabezpieczeniach.
|
resourceGroupName
|
path |
True
|
string
|
Nazwa grupy zasobów zawierającej zasób. Tę wartość można uzyskać z interfejsu API Resource Manager platformy Azure lub portalu.
|
subscriptionId
|
path |
True
|
string
|
Identyfikator subskrypcji identyfikujący subskrypcję platformy Azure.
|
vulnerabilityAssessmentName
|
path |
True
|
VulnerabilityAssessmentName
|
Nazwa oceny luk w zabezpieczeniach.
|
api-version
|
query |
True
|
string
|
Wersja interfejsu API do użycia dla żądania.
|
Odpowiedzi
Nazwa |
Typ |
Opis |
200 OK
|
|
Pomyślnie usunięto ocenę luk w zabezpieczeniach wystąpienia zarządzanego.
|
Other Status Codes
|
|
Odpowiedzi na błędy: ***
400 InvalidStorageAccountName — podane konto magazynu jest nieprawidłowe lub nie istnieje.
400 InvalidStorageAccountCredentials — podany sygnatura dostępu współdzielonego konta magazynu lub klucz magazynu konta jest nieprawidłowy.
400 VulnerabilityAssessmentADSIsDisabled — usługa Advanced Data Security powinna być włączona w celu korzystania z oceny luk w zabezpieczeniach.
400 VulnerabilityAssessmentStorageOutboundFirewallNotAllowed — konto magazynu nie znajduje się na liście reguł zapory ruchu wychodzącego.
400 VulnerabilityAssessmentInsicientStorageAccountPermissions — niewystarczające uprawnienia na podanym koncie magazynu.
400 VulnerabilityAssessmentStorageAccountIsDisabled — podane konto magazynu jest wyłączone.
404 SubscriptionDoesNotHaveServer — nie znaleziono żądanego serwera
|
Przykłady
Remove a managed instance's vulnerability assessment
Przykładowe żądanie
DELETE https://management.azure.com/subscriptions/00000000-1111-2222-3333-444444444444/resourceGroups/vulnerabilityaseessmenttest-4799/providers/Microsoft.Sql/managedInstances/vulnerabilityaseessmenttest-6440/vulnerabilityAssessments/default?api-version=2021-11-01
import com.azure.resourcemanager.sql.models.VulnerabilityAssessmentName;
/**
* Samples for ManagedInstanceVulnerabilityAssessments Delete.
*/
public final class Main {
/*
* x-ms-original-file: specification/sql/resource-manager/Microsoft.Sql/stable/2021-11-01/examples/
* ManagedInstanceVulnerabilityAssessmentDelete.json
*/
/**
* Sample code: Remove a managed instance's vulnerability assessment.
*
* @param azure The entry point for accessing resource management APIs in Azure.
*/
public static void
removeAManagedInstanceSVulnerabilityAssessment(com.azure.resourcemanager.AzureResourceManager azure) {
azure.sqlServers().manager().serviceClient().getManagedInstanceVulnerabilityAssessments().deleteWithResponse(
"vulnerabilityaseessmenttest-4799", "vulnerabilityaseessmenttest-6440", VulnerabilityAssessmentName.DEFAULT,
com.azure.core.util.Context.NONE);
}
}
To use the Azure SDK library in your project, see this documentation. To provide feedback on this code sample, open a GitHub issue
Definicje
VulnerabilityAssessmentName
Nazwa oceny luk w zabezpieczeniach.
Nazwa |
Typ |
Opis |
default
|
string
|
|